Wikipedia

  1. hairline

    In human anatomy, the forehead is an area of the head bounded by three features, two of the skull and one of the scalp. The top of the forehead is marked by the hairline, the edge of the area where hair on the scalp grows. The bottom of the forehead is marked by the supraorbital ridge, the bone feature of the skull above the eyes. The two sides of the forehead are marked by the temporal ridge, a bone feature that links the supraorbital ridge to the coronal suture line and beyond. However, the eyebrows do not form part of the forehead. In Terminologia Anatomica, sinciput is given as the Latin equivalent to "forehead". (Etymology of sinciput: from semi- "half" + caput "head".)

ChatGPT

  1. hairline

    A hairline is the edge or boundary of a person's hair, especially across the forehead. It is where the hair starts on one's head. The shape or position of the hairline can vary greatly among individuals and can change over time due to factors like age and hair loss.
